Originally released in 2002. Derrida is a documentary film. directed by Kirby Dick. At just 84 minutes, it's a tight, focused story.

Starring Jacques Derrida

Synopsis

Documentary about French philosopher (and author of deconstructionism) Jacques Derrida, who sparked fierce debate throughout American academia.
